Key Responsibilities

  • Participate actively in the paid HHA certification training program.
  • Learn and demonstrate proficiency in providing personal care services, including bathing, dressing, grooming, and toileting.
  • Understand and assist with safe client transfers and ambulation.
  • Learn to monitor and report changes in client health status to supervisory staff.
  • Maintain a clean, safe, and organized client environment.
  • Assist clients with light housekeeping, meal preparation, and medication reminders.
  • Provide companionship and emotional support to clients.
  • Document care provided accurately and timely.
  • Adhere to all company policies, procedures, and state regulations.
